Product Details

The CCM Vector 700C Road Bike puts the fun into performance riding with the riding position of a mountain bike and the efficiency of a road bike. The lightweight aluminum frame combined with an alloy crank and alloy double-wall rims ensures that the Vector is fast and light. The Shimano 21-speed EZ-Fire shifting system combined with alloy disc brakes makes the Vector a performance package for the road.

  • CCM Vector Road Bike with a durable aluminum frame

  • Alloy crank and alloy double-wall rims makes this bike lightweight and fast

  • 21-speed Shimano EZ-Fire shifting system with Shimano derailleurs

  • Alloy disc brakes

  • Quick-release front wheel for easy transport

  • Threadless headset and comfort grips

Part Number K922702186
Bicycle Wheel Size 700c
Bike Derailleur Front Model Shimano Derailleur Tourney
Bike Derailleur Rear Model Shimano Derailleur Tourney
Bike Bar Type Riser Bars
Bike Shifter Type RapidFire Plus
Frame Material Aluminum
Type of Suspension Not Applicable
Bike Front Brakes Disc Brake
Bike Rear Brakes Disc Brake
